This beautiful display of the aurora borealis happened on Lofoten islands in Norway, back in 2017.
Short story how I took this photograph: In fact I was on the location (Skagsanden beach) early in the evening (around 21:00), while still another group of photographers was also there to shoot. But there were no northern lights visible yet. After two hours they all left, and I had the beach all to myself. And of course then the show started.
Being alone on a beach during a cold night, with this sky overhead, is the reason why I love landscape photography.
